Abstract

Official abstract text for this publication.

The invention concerns a unit comprising a mold ( 4 ) adapted to receive a molten metal alloy and the said metal alloy poured therein. The alloy is TiAl. The mold is rotational and comprises receiving recesses ( 135 ) made of steel, metal alloy and/or ceramic, and, at the location of a plurality of section planes each passing through the mold and the poured metal alloy, the mold has a surface heat capacity less than that of the poured metal alloy.

First claim

Opening claim text (preview).

The invention claimed is: 1. Unit comprising: a mould rotating around an axis, for centrifuge casting, and a TiAl metal alloy poured thereinto, the mould including: receiving recesses made of soft steel, steel, metal alloy and/or ceramic, adapted to receive the centrifuge casting of the said molten TiAl metal alloy, the recesses extending radially around the axis, and liners defining all the recesses and which are housed in at least one hollow soft steel, steel or metal alloy exoskeleton, and at the location of a plurality of section planes each passing through the mould and the poured metal alloy, the mould having a surface heat capacity less than that of the poured metal alloy, of which: the exoskeleton or exoskeletons is/are open-worked, or an empty space exists around the periphery between each liner and the exoskeleton that surrounds it, or an alveolar structure exists around the periphery between each liner and the exoskeleton that surrounds it. 2. A centrifuge casting mould, specific for the unit of claim 1 , the mould being rotational around an axis and comprising: several receiving recesses to receive a molten TiAl alloy extending radially around the axis, and liners defining all the recesses and which are housed in at least one hollow exoskeleton, the exoskeleton or exoskeletons being made of soft steel, steel or metal alloy, and the liner being made of soft steel, steel or metal alloy and/or ceramic, and the exoskeleton or exoskeletons is/are open worked, or an empty space exists around the periphery between each liner and the exoskeleton that surrounds it, or an alveolar structure exists around the periphery between each liner and the exoskeleton that surrounds it. 3. The mould of claim 2 , comprising a central block having ducts through which the alloy is poured and which are connected to the interior liners, and at least one fixing, preferably removable, is implemented: between each liner and the exoskeleton that surrounds it, and/or between each liner and/or the exoskeleton that surrounds it and the central block. 4. The mould of claim 2 , wherein the liners being filled with molten metal alloy, the said mould has a surface heat capacity less than that of the contained metal alloy, this occurring at a plurality of section planes passing respectively through at least one of the said liners and the exoskeleton that surrounds it and the contained metal alloy.
